前言
PT 即 Private Tracker ,一种小范围、附带流量统计的下载。根据上传流量不同,用户拥有不同身份,对应不同权限甚至不同下载速度。为了提高上传流量,一般会需要一台能够持续不断下载上传的机子(一般会用NAS)
比较知名的PT站点如“馒头”等,都需要持续不断的做种上传来获取积分。当然不止PT,你也可以下载公开资源,即为BT(P2P)
今天就来安装一个大名鼎鼎的开源下载神器——qBittorrent, 使用Docker安装, 实现 24 小时下载与上传。
利用Docker-compose搭建,易于更新
先建立一个文件夹
代码登录后可见
docker-compose填入以下内容:
代码登录后可见
修改好之后,注意切换成英文输入法,然后按一下 代码登录后可见,然后 代码登录后可见 保存退出。
运行
代码登录后可见
我们现在可以输入 代码登录后可见访问了。
更新
代码登录后可见
卸载
代码登录后可见
使用方法
访问 代码登录后可见,进入 WebUI 管理界面。
默认账号 代码登录后可见,默认密码 代码登录后可见
4.6.1.0版本后取消了默认密码啦,改为启动时生成随机密码作为临时密码。docker启动容器后。可以使用“docker logs【容器id】” 查看临时密码
修改页面为中文界面
打开如下面板:
代码登录后可见 将 代码登录后可见修改为简体中文,并点击最下方的 代码登录后可见即可。
修改下载与上传使用的端口
运营商可能会对常用的 [链接登录后可见]/PT 端口(6881,688x)进行限速,大多数 PT 站会拒绝这些端口的请求。
修改端口方法如下:
代码登录后可见->代码登录后可见->代码登录后可见将监听端口修改为 PT 站接受的端口。
可能遇到的问题
网页管理平台白屏无内容
检查 代码登录后可见 文件中的 代码登录后可见 与 端口映射是否都为一个端口。如果端口映射中内部端口与外部端口不同,可能会导致白屏。
如何访问下载的文件
可以通过FTP、Samba或者基于 Web 的目录程序访问对应目录。我推荐使用同样基于 Docker 的FileBrowser进行在线文件管理。
优化
RSS自动下载设置(PT推荐)
打开 代码登录后可见与 代码登录后可见
添加两条下载规则,分别是 代码登录后可见和 代码登录后可见,其中 代码登录后可见的规则 代码登录后可见选择 代码登录后可见
其中 代码登录后可见的规则 代码登录后可见选择 代码登录后可见
然后你就可以去PT站,把RSS地址复制过来,先勾选no不勾选auto,此时你会看到自动下载了10个种子任务,然后你把这10个种子任务删除掉,再次打开这边的规则,勾选auto,把no的勾勾去掉,点击保存,之后,只要PT站有新的种子上传,你这边机器就能自动下载了(一般新种都是免费的,可以刷上传量)
勾选上面三项可以优化磁盘读写性能。缓存到期时间为磁盘缓存除以最大下载速度,到时间后数据就从内存写入磁盘。
现在操作系统的块大小都是4KB,这是最小的储存单位。举个最简单的例子,你新建一个文件什么都不写都会占用4KB空间。原来默认是上限是500KB,下限是10KB,强迫症让我把发送缓存都设置为4的整数,或许对磁盘性能有优化,设置太高会浪费内存。官方文档说加大增长系数可以加快上传速度,BT用户默认50%够用,而PT用户为了抢上传,可以设置成100甚至更高。
开启IPv6支持
可以试着用IPv6来刷流,具体开启方法见这篇内容:
[链接登录后可见]